Short answer how to transition dog food royal canin: To safely transition your dog’s food to Royal Canin, gradually mix the new food with the old over the course of 7-10 days, increasing the proportion of new food each day until it is fully incorporated. Monitor your dog’s reactions and adjust as needed.

Step 1: Consult With Your Vet
Before transitioning your dog’s diet, we recommend consulting with your veterinarian first. A vet will provide insight into the best time, type of food and quantities that should be given to your pet.

Step 2: Set a Schedule
A change in diet is not something you should do abruptly since it can take days for dogs’ digestive systems to readjust. Start by gradually introducing small amounts of Royal Canin mixed with their existing food over seven days.

Day one – two: mix 75% of their old brand with 25% RC
Day three – four: mix 50% old brand with 50% RC
Day five – six: Mix 25% old brand with 75% RC
Day seven onward: feed them Royal Canin entirely

It’s important not only to stick to this schedule but also watch how they react during the process carefully.

Step 3: Monitor Any Reaction
When transitioning dogs’ diets, it’s normal for some reactions like an upset stomach or diarrhea as the bacteria in their gut adjusts or gets used to new nutrients. At this point, adjust back slightly if necessary and repeat the day until they are comfortable again before progressing ahead once more. You can also add probiotics and other supplements recommended by veterinarians if needed.

Step 4- Adjust Portions Based on Body Condition:
During each stage of dietary change, watch out for weight loss or gain signs as these show when portions are correct. Alternatively, if you eye any signs of allergies like itching or food intolerance, adjust the quantities according to your vet’s recommendations.

Step 5- Give Them Space
Just like humans, dogs’ taste preferences differ. To encourage demand for the new food brand, don’t force it on your furry friend but instead place in areas accessible and easily noticeable by them. Allow them to try it at their own pace in a stress-free environment.

What Are The Common Side Effects I Should Expect During The Transition Period?

Common side effects during this transition period can include health issues such as an upset stomach, diarrhea, or nausea-like symptoms. This is caused by your pet’s body trying to adjust to the new nutritional value and ingredients in their diet. However, once they establish a routine with the new feed gradually and correctly over time, these side effects will ease up before clearing altogether.
